Kate Moross is a designer, illustrator and art director based in London.
She has been profiled in Grafik Magazine,Dazed & Confused,Vice magazine and Creative Review, who selected her for a Creative Future award in 2007.
Moross ran with the Torch in Lewisham for the London Olympics 2012.
She lives with her partner Mable Cable and their Shiba Inu dogs, Tako and Ebi, in South London.
Moross is also known for her typographic illustration. Her achievements include a nationwide billboard campaign for Cadburys, a signature clothing range for Topshop. and illustrations for Vogue Magazine. She regularly speaks at arts conferences, and has sat on the jury for the D&AD Awards in 2012.
Moross joined Pulse Films as a director in 2010 and has directed music videos for Alpines,Simian Mobile Disco, and Jessie Ware.
Moross attended South Hampstead High School for primary and secondary school. She studied an art foundation at Wimbledon School of Art, and went on to complete her BA Degree at Camberwell School of Art in 2008.

"Wildest Moments" is a song by British recording artist Jessie Ware from her debut studio album, Devotion (2012). The song was released in the United Kingdom as a digital download on 29 June 2012 to positive responses and high acclaim.
The song received highly positive reviews, Pitchfork Media gave the song its "Best New Music" accolade. It also featured in their Top 100 Tracks of 2012 at number 21.
A music video to accompany the release of "Wildest Moments" was first released on YouTube on 2 July 2012 at a total length of four minutes and five seconds. The video consists of a single shot of Ware sitting while singing the song, with the camera slowly rotating around her.
